Thousands of Girl Scouts to Gather for ‘Cookies Now!'

Look for cookies to be on sale Saturday

On Saturday, thousands of Girl Scouts will descend upon the Fort Worth Zoo to pick up starter packs of cookies for direct sale.

The pickup begins at 10 a.m., so if you're lucky you'll see them for sale somewhere near you by 11 a.m.

In 2011, the event drew 2,600 Girl Scouts who picked up 32,000 cases of cookies.

“This year, record numbers of girls and adults are expected to participate in the Cookie Sale as we kick off celebrations of the Girl Scouts 100th Anniversary,” said Debbie Turner, Director of Product Sales for the local council. "This is going to be a blockbuster event. Thousands of girls line up every year. It’s amazing to see their smiling faces and feel their excitement.”

The annual cookie sale runs from Jan. 6 to Feb. 19 and each box of cookies costs $3.50. All proceeds benefit local Girl Scout troops.
